What are the fees associated with converting USDT to AUD?
When converting USDT (Tether) to AUD (Australian Dollar), there are various fees that may be associated with the process. What are these fees and how do they affect the overall conversion rate?

- Radosław M. ŚcisłoNov 28, 2022 · 4 years agoWhen converting USDT to AUD, there are typically three types of fees involved: transaction fees, exchange fees, and withdrawal fees. Transaction fees are charged by the platform or exchange where the conversion takes place, and they can vary depending on the platform's fee structure. Exchange fees refer to the difference between the buying and selling prices of USDT and AUD on the exchange. This difference is known as the spread and it represents the profit margin for the exchange. Withdrawal fees are charged when you transfer the converted AUD to your bank account. These fees can also vary depending on the platform or exchange you use. It's important to consider these fees when converting USDT to AUD, as they can significantly impact the final amount you receive in AUD.
